Why the DIY Electrical Question Matters
Electrical work sits in a uniquely consequential category of home improvement. Done correctly, a straightforward repair or upgrade is perfectly manageable. Done incorrectly, it can cause a house fire, an electrocution, or a failed home inspection years later. The challenge is that many homeowners either overestimate or underestimate what they can safely handle — and confident-sounding online tutorials don't always fill in the critical gaps.
The goal here isn't to scare you away from reasonable DIY tasks or to suggest that every outlet swap needs a contractor. It's to give you an honest, practical line between what a careful homeowner with basic skills can tackle and what genuinely belongs in the hands of a licensed electrician. Understanding that line starts with correcting a few widely held misconceptions.

Myth
As long as I turn off the breaker, any electrical work is safe to do myself.
Fact
Turning off the breaker is necessary but not sufficient — you must verify the circuit is truly de-energized with a non-contact voltage tester before touching any wires.
Breakers can be mislabeled, and some fixtures are wired to multiple circuits. A non-contact voltage tester (an inexpensive tool available at hardware stores) should be used to confirm no live current is present before you touch anything. Additionally, even with the correct breaker off, the main service entrance lines feeding your panel are always live — those are never safe for a homeowner to touch under any circumstances.
Myth
Replacing an outlet or light switch is too complicated for a homeowner.
Fact
Like-for-like replacement of outlets and switches is one of the most accessible DIY electrical tasks, provided you work safely, de-energize the circuit, and follow the existing wiring connections.
Swapping a standard outlet for a GFCI (ground-fault circuit interrupter) outlet in a bathroom or kitchen, or replacing a worn switch, is well within reach for a careful homeowner who photographs the existing wiring before disconnecting anything. The key is working only on circuits you've verified are off, matching wire connections exactly, and not modifying the wiring configuration. If the box is crowded, shows signs of scorching, or the wiring looks unusual, stop and call a professional.
Myth
If the lights work fine, the wiring in my home is safe.
Fact
Functioning lights do not indicate safe wiring — hidden issues like overloaded circuits, loose connections, aluminum wiring, or degraded insulation carry real fire risk without any visible symptoms.
Many electrical fires originate in walls or attic spaces from wiring issues that produce no obvious warning signs for years. Homes built before the mid-1970s may contain aluminum branch-circuit wiring, which expands and contracts differently than copper and requires special connectors and outlets rated for aluminum. If your home is older or has never had an electrical inspection, having a licensed electrician perform a thorough assessment is a worthwhile investment — not an optional extra.
Myth
Adding a new circuit is just an extension of existing wiring — any handy person can do it.
Fact
Installing a new circuit requires working inside the electrical panel, which involves exposure to always-live conductors and demands both technical knowledge and, in most jurisdictions, a permit and licensed electrician.
The interior of a main electrical panel is never fully de-energized when the panel door is open — the service entrance conductors coming from the utility remain live even when every breaker is off. Incorrectly installed circuits can also overload the panel, create fire hazards, or fail inspection. New circuit work almost universally requires a permit and is one of the clearest cases where hiring a licensed electrician is the appropriate choice, not an overly cautious one.
Myth
A circuit breaker that trips repeatedly just needs to be reset or replaced.
Fact
A repeatedly tripping breaker is signaling an overloaded circuit, a short circuit, or a ground fault — replacing the breaker without diagnosing the cause treats the symptom and leaves the hazard in place.
Breakers are safety devices, not inconveniences. Frequent tripping means the breaker is doing its job by responding to something wrong downstream. The correct response is to have a licensed electrician identify whether the circuit is overloaded (too many devices drawing power), has a wiring fault, or has a failing appliance. Simply swapping in a new breaker — or, worse, installing a higher-amperage breaker — without resolving the underlying problem can allow dangerous levels of current to flow through wiring not rated to handle it.
The Permit Reality Most Homeowners Miss
One of the most overlooked aspects of electrical work isn't the wiring itself — it's the paperwork. Many jurisdictions require a permit for any work beyond straightforward like-for-like fixture replacement. This includes adding circuits, upgrading panels, installing ceiling fans where no wiring existed, and running new wire through walls.
Unpermitted Electrical Work Has Lasting Consequences
Completing electrical work without a required permit isn't just a code violation — it can affect your homeowner's insurance claim eligibility if that work is later involved in a fire or injury. When you sell your home, unpermitted work can surface during inspection and either delay the sale or require costly remediation. Always verify local permit requirements before starting any project beyond a simple like-for-like replacement.
Permits exist so that a licensed inspector can verify the work was done safely and to code. Skipping this step doesn't just risk a fine — it can void your homeowner's insurance coverage for a related incident, complicate a future home sale, or force you to tear open walls to bring unpermitted work up to code retroactively.

~51,000
Home electrical fires annually in the U.S.
According to the U.S. Fire Administration, electrical fires account for roughly 51,000 home fires each year, resulting in significant property damage and injuries.
40%
Electrical fires linked to wiring and related equipment
The National Fire Protection Association has identified wiring and related equipment as among the leading causes of home electrical fires, underscoring why behind-the-wall work carries serious stakes.
